#5bc324 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5bc324 is composed of 35.7% red, 76.5%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.5%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 99.2 degrees, a saturation of 68.8% and a lightness of 45.3%. #5bc324 color hex could be obtained by blending #b6ff48 with #008700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#5bc324

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060d02 is the darkest color, while #fcf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#5bc324

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717c6b is the less saturated color, while #50e700 is the most saturated one.
